  • Rolled on over to Body English for after hours after starting my night at Lavo. I sorta/kinda remember getting to the Hard Rock...not much of a line around 2:30ish but we were on a guest list and no problems getting in. Stopped at the bar upstairs to buy my ladies a round of drinks...$50 for 4 drinks...not surprised, and actually not too bad. I once paid $22 for a redbull/vodka in Vegas. *&^*$(**&%#*!!?!??!! Once again, a million and one stairs to get downstairs. This is the worst idea ever when ladies in heels are involved. The dance floor was small, not crowded, but fun. You knew that the people here were all pretty much wasted, but ready to keep the party going. (I usually end up at Drai's for my afterhours, but since it's temporarily closed...) The DJ was...eh. Trust me, I love my EDM, and will be back for EDC in Vegas, but this was straight too much techno for me. The untse untse's never changed. It gets too repetitive for me. So I wandered over to the downstairs bar for another drink, and my experience here is what really left a bad taste in my mouth. Facing the bar I was on the far left side. The female waitress straight ignored me for a good 5-7 minutes, serving all of the men around me. I am a patient bar fly, waiting my turn and not hounding the bartenders. But when my whole side of the bar was empty, and she decided to hug and chat with her male friend that stopped by, even looking at my and obviously deciding she didn't want to serve me, I had had enough. Marched right on down to the other female bartender who was hustling to serve folks, and had a drink within a minute. I told her she was doing an excellent job and that her coworker was a lazy, rude b*tch, and she just shook her head in silent agreement. I would rather brave the stairs and go back to the upstairs bar than give that stupid a$$ my money. At the end I hoped she would serve me so that I could give her a big fat ZERO tip. Body English...get your bartenders in check. I have never been treated so rudely in Vegas. Will I be back? Not unless I'm dragged. Bonus: after hours. Bogus: rudest bartender ever.
